Understanding the Mechanics of the Chicken Road Game

At its heart, the chicken road game is a game of prediction and timing. Players begin by placing a wager before each round. After placing a bet, a chicken appears on a “road” consisting of multiple lanes, typically ranging from 15 to 25. The chicken automatically starts walking along the road, and with each step it takes, a multiplier increases. The objective is to cash out before the chicken crashes – encounters an obstacle – thereby securing your winnings multiplied by the current multiplier. If the chicken crashes before you cash out, your bet is lost. These games introduce varying levels of difficulty, each offering different risk/reward scenarios.

The Appeal of Risk and Reward

The core attraction of the chicken road game is the exhilarating risk-reward balance. Unlike traditional casino games that rely heavily on luck, this game integrates a psychological element. Players aren’t simply hoping for a winning outcome; they’re actively making decisions about when to capitalize on their potential winnings. This constant tension between risk and reward is incredibly captivating. The game’s RTP (Return to Player) stands at 98%, indicating a favorable probability for players over time.

The strategic element lies in understanding probability and knowing when to cut your losses. A lower multiplier cashed out early guarantees a profit, while waiting for a higher multiplier carries the risk of losing the entire bet. The psychological game is subtle but powerful, influencing players to balance conservativeness with ambition.

  1. Place a bet before each round begins.
  2. Observe the chicken as it moves along the road, with the multiplier increasing with each step.
  3. Decide on a multiplier target or a timeframe to cash out.
  4. Cash out your winnings before the chicken crashes to secure your profit.
  5. If the chicken crashes before your cash-out, you lose your bet.
